Transaction 71770d6977c3ff8ac219550428e4996571aa3ffdf5e33fc543af3f32e5e11571
1 Input
2 Outputs
- 71770d6977c3ff8ac219550428e4996571aa3ffdf5e33fc543af3f32e5e11571:0
- 71770d6977c3ff8ac219550428e4996571aa3ffdf5e33fc543af3f32e5e11571:1
value 955000
address 35MvgiXBvMnZdAQSDceU97e55yWQA7AJn9
value 12665054
address 14Vrnffye5NaAqagGaZ4Zd9g1tddGF3D6A